Texas Recycling Facility Fifth Recipient of Aluminum Beverage Can Capture Grant Program Funded by Ardagh Metal Packaging and Crown Holdings

Grant Awarded by The Recycling Partnership in Partnership with Can Manufacturers Institute Enables Can Capture Equipment that will Result in 4 Million More Aluminum Beverage Cans Recycled Annually

A recycling facility in Kilgore, TX, received a critical upgrade that will now sort out aluminum cans from single-stream recyclables with an effective eddy current rather than by hand.
